Transaction 4fc12062e38f55f51c985f32cef6cae6867e4ed2cd9099552b81161973460a41

1 Input
2 Outputs
  • 4fc12062e38f55f51c985f32cef6cae6867e4ed2cd9099552b81161973460a41:0
  • value  53330564
    address  3BmsSSvijty8k9sF9bztgQk9kUBRkptGaN
  • 4fc12062e38f55f51c985f32cef6cae6867e4ed2cd9099552b81161973460a41:1
  • value  1601932
    address  35c5zFDrcyJ3wiDYNpGavhuTDWmU1n5DtN